A Financial Broker plays a crucial role in the financial services industry, acting as an intermediary between clients and lenders. They assist individuals and businesses in securing loans, mortgages, and other financial products tailored to their specific needs.
With a deep understanding of the financial landscape, brokers provide valuable insights and guidance, ensuring clients make informed decisions that align with their financial goals.
">Key Responsibilities:- Client Consultation – Meeting with clients to understand their financial needs and goals.
- Market Research – Conducting research on various financial products and lenders to find the best options for clients.
- Loan Application Processing – Assisting clients in completing loan applications and gathering necessary documentation.
- Financial Analysis – Evaluating clients' financial situations to recommend suitable loan products.
- Negotiation – Negotiating terms and conditions with lenders on behalf of clients.
- Compliance Management – Ensuring all transactions comply with relevant laws and regulations.
- Client Follow-Up – Maintaining communication with clients throughout the loan process to provide updates and support.
- Networking – Building relationships with lenders and other financial professionals to enhance service offerings.
- Continuing Education – Staying updated on industry trends, regulations, and new financial products through ongoing training and professional development.
A career as a financial broker requires a diverse set of skills that blend analytical thinking with strong interpersonal abilities.
Financial brokers must possess a deep understanding of financial products and market trends, enabling them to provide tailored advice to clients.
Proficiency in financial analysis is essential, as brokers need to assess clients' financial situations and recommend suitable options.
Additionally, strong negotiation skills are crucial for securing the best deals on behalf of clients, while attention to detail ensures compliance with regulatory requirements and accuracy in documentation.
Effective communication skills are vital for building and maintaining client relationships.
Brokers must be able to explain complex financial concepts in a clear and concise manner, fostering trust and confidence among clients.
Time management and organisational skills are also important, as brokers often juggle multiple clients and deadlines.
Continuous professional development is encouraged in this field, as staying updated with industry changes and emerging financial products can significantly enhance a broker's effectiveness and career prospects.

The average salary for a Financial Broker ranges from $90,000 to $110,000 annually, with variations based on experience and location.
Full-time brokers typically work around 40-50 hours per week, providing a stable and secure income.
Relatively low unemployment rates, around 3-4% in the financial services sector, ensure job security and stability.
Approximately 30,000 finance brokers are currently employed in Australia, offering opportunities for career growth and advancement.
Expected growth of 10% over the next five years, driven by increasing demand for financial services, provides a promising outlook for career development.
